US combined cycle turbines are the efficiency champions of power generation, combining a gas turbine with a steam turbine to extract maximum energy from the fuel, achieving industry-leading efficiency and lower emissions. Industry Trends: Advanced Heat Recovery and Digital Optimization

A key trend is the use of advanced heat recovery steam generators (HRSGs) with enhanced heat transfer to improve overall plant efficiency. Another major trend is the digitalization of CCGT plants, using AI and analytics to optimize performance and predict maintenance. The focus on flexible operation is a key trend.

Challenges: High Capital Costs and Operation Complexity

The primary challenges for combined cycle turbines are their high capital costs and the operational complexity of a dual-cycle plant. The investment for a large CCGT plant is substantial. Operating and maintaining a combined cycle plant requires specialized skills.

Expert Discussion

Analysts note that combined cycle technology is the pinnacle of gas power efficiency. Its ability to convert a high percentage of fuel energy into electricity makes it the most cost-effective and lower-emission option for baseload and intermediate power. Its future lies in integrating carbon capture and hydrogen fuel.
